.tooly__wrapper {
  margin: 60px var(--comp-space) 42px;
}

.tooly__title {
  margin-bottom: 22px;
}

.tooly__block {
  max-width: 50%;
}

@media screen and (min-width: 974px) {
  .tooly__body {
    max-width: 974px;
  }
}

.tooly__body h3 {
  color: var(--primary);
}

.tooly__intro--image {
  display: grid;
  grid-template-columns: 1fr;
  gap: 70px;
}

@media screen and (min-width: 700px) {
  .tooly__intro--image {
    grid-template-columns: 1fr 1fr;
  }
}